If you would prefer another picture or angle just let me know and I will be glad to oblige. Returning GI Bayonet Estate Sword. This sword belonged to my friends uncle who was a Army Major in WWII. THE SCABBARD (SAYA) is of gloss unusual Speckled enamel finish (this finish pattern matches the inside finish of the BOX that I just sold last week) and is in excellent condition and retains the original finish but is missing the scabbard mouth (Koiguchi) and the cord eye. It's all original as brought back from overseas. The blade is shiny full length but does have some tarnish spots as seen in the pics. No nicks or marks. The tang (Nakago) has marks (Mei, Kanji)) on both sides. The cord wrapping braid (Ito) is in excellent condition. The set looks very nice -better than the pictures show. The Blade Measures: 26 3/4" OAL tip to tang, blade width is 1 1/4" max. The grip handle (tsuka) is of ray skin. Temper line (Hamon) shows well, edge (Ha) is SHARP CUTTING EDGE. The Tsuba depicts 3 masters (priests) under mum flower tree-one is holding a Yari. The Habaki is the cast type with strike-line engraving. There is one Menuki.
